Social Media Addiction

Hallo, I think I’m addicted to social media. I cannot stop using it. I check my messages at least 1 time per minute. It’s starting to take nearly control me. Sometimes i hear my a notification, but my phone isn’t even near me. I don’t know what i should do. Do you know how to overcome a social media addiction? Any tips? (From Denmark)

I applaud your courage in asking for help. This is the first step in making a change. Start with the basics. Begin with some simple rules. The best is to shut your smartphone off (or if you can’t bear to do that, put it on silent) every time you are eating. Stick to this one rule. When you eat don’t get on your phone, you don’t use social media. This is the new habit you want to cultivate. Even if you wolf down your lunch in ten minutes the conscious decision to only eat at that time will be helpful. Along with this set your smartphone to silence all your incoming notifications during the usual times you sleep. Uninterrupted eating and sleeping will go a long way in providing some relief.
